Our AutoSpin T1 Router is a universal router, ideal for hobbyists upgrading from a trim router or anyone seeking spindle-like performance without the hassle. It’s compatible with the LongMill and many other popular brands (or any GRBL-based CNC machine.)

It stands above other trim routers because it lets you control RPMs and power directly from your CNC software. No need for complicated setups or extra equipment—just simple, precise adjustments. Plus, it lets you swiftly and easily switch between spindle mode and manual mode, with no extra VFD  or programming required.

This 110V/120V router (with a North American plug) has a 10,000 to 30,000 RPM range, and is useful for working with anything from soft plastics to metals and soft to hardwoods. It works with a standard 65mm mount and is compatible with 1/8″ and 1/4″ collets and end mills.

Highlights include:

  • Automatic on/off functionality (no extra hardware needed)
  • Switch between Spindle Mode (RPM Control with G-code) and Manual Mode (using a non-slip control dial with detent to prevent accidental speed changes)
  • Plug & play compatibility (with all major CNC machines)
  • High accuracy (low runout with precision collets)
  • Lightweight powerhouse (1.25 hp peak power)
  • Mode lock during use to ensure safety
  • No VFD or programming required
  • Sealed low friction bearings by NSK for cool operations
  • Tuned for stable cutting speed

Motor Specifications

  • 120V – 60Hz – 6.5A (with a North American plug)
  • Output Wattage: 360 W
  • Horse Power: 1.25hp (at peak)
  • Class E, Continuous
  • Rated Ambient Temperature: 40 ℃ | 104 °F
  • RPM: 10,000 – 30,000
  • Spindle Mount: 65mm
  • Collet Type: ER11
  • Collet Capacity: 1/8″ and 1/4″
  • Shipping Weight: 6lbs / 2.7kgs
  • Shipping Dimensions: 5.75″ x 9.75″ x 7.5″

Dial Speed Chart:

Position 1 2* 3* 4 5
RPM 10,000 15,000* 20,000* 25,000 30,000

*Recommended RPM starting range

FAQs

Is it compatible with my CNC?
This product is compatible with the LongMill and other popular GRBL-based CNCs. It is also compatible with the Onefinity with Buildbotics and Masso controllers. You will need a 65mm router mount. For the aforementioned CNCs, wiring is plug-and-play using pre-made adapters. Software configuration is minimal. See our resources for machine-specific guides. Please note technical support is limited for third-party CNCs, but we will try our best to get you up and running!

Will the AutoSpin use brushes common to any other off the shelf routers?
Yes! Carbon brushes. The router comes with an extra set of brushes and is compatible with Makita’s CB-408 brushes.

How often should I replace brushes?
On average, 1-2 years of regular use for most users (rough estimate of 100hrs of use.) Brushes should be replaced when your AutoSpin router starts to run poorly or lose power. The interval of how often they should be replaced can vary.

Will this product offer any noise advantages over other trim routers?
There is no noise advantage at the same RPM compared to the commonly used Makita RT0701C. However, spindle mode makes it easier to activate the tool only when cutting and switch to lower RPMs when needed.

What is the longevity of this product?
The tool’s lifespan is rated for 500 hours, though this may vary depending on the load.
